Calne South is a residential area on the southern edge of the market town of Calne. It primarily consists of housing estates built in the latter half of the 20th century, offering a mix of detached and semi-detached homes. The area is bordered by the A4 road to the north and open countryside to the south, providing a transition from the town centre to the wider Wiltshire landscape.

The grounds of the former Bowood House estate lie to the immediate southeast, with the area's western side marked by the River Marden. Local amenities include schools and shops centred along the Phelps Parade and Anchor Road. The presence of the historic Calne railway station building, though no longer in operational use, stands as a reminder of the town's past transport links.

On average Calne South has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 44 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 12.3%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Calne South is £55,378 per year. There are 3 schools in Calne South: 2 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good). Calne South is home to around 7,952 people, with a population density of about 2,891.7 per km2.

Property prices in Calne South

Based on 155 recent sales, the median property price is £275,000 in Calne South area, with individual transactions ranging from £115,000 up to £835,000.
